In this context, it is about finding solutions to technical problems. How to create a proof of concept poc for any software quora. In software development, the term proof of concept often characterises several distinct processes with different objectives and participant roles. September 23, 2008 proof of concept completion date. Proof of concept in software development refers to a process that helps avoid technical problems, determines the likelihood of being adopted by its intended users, and allows you to gather feedback at an early stage of the development cycle.
It can be used to give a feedback of whether one additional feature or even one part of the system works as it is supposed to work and if it does, then the company can move on and turn that proof. The technical proof of concept is the first phase in development of a new aaa system for the xyz. October 31, 2008 proof of concept objectives yes no comments proof of concept objectives defined and completed. For some projects, it may be good to ask the company for examples of. For example, a working concept of an electrical device may be constructed. In software development, the term proof of concept often characterises. Apr 27, 2020 how to write a proof of concept the poc process has five basic steps that project teams can follow, from developing the idea to firming it up and presenting it to the investors. To get a proof of concept poc, you have to bring a certain method or idea to reality in order to demonstrate its feasibility and verify that this concept or theory has practical potential. Guidance for proof of concept pilot national archives. Some commercial feasibility assumptions or conclusions may need to be adjusted as new knowledge of. Undertake a proof of conc ept process by undertaking a proof of conc ept poc process you are gathering sufficient evidence of the technical viability of your product or service. Jan 20, 2020 however, proof of concept in software development follows a specific process. In a nutshell, a poc represents the evidence demonstrating that a project or product is feasible and worthy enough to.
In engineering and technology, a rough prototype of a new idea is often constructed as a proof of concept. Examples of proof of concept in a sentence, how to use it. Examples of proof o f concept in a sentence, how to use it. In terms of software, lets say a new technology is designed to automate a business critical task for you. A proof of concept may be designed to support strategy formation, product development, project planning, architecture, design, budget and feasibility studies. However, the truth is that the more experienced one is, the more. Throughout the history of humanity, there have been thousands of pocs, which have lead to inventions that changed the world. Introduction in software development, a proof of concept can be a vital tool to demonstrate the softwares capabilities and its fit with the clients requirements. A proof of concept is the first step toward a successful endtoend deployment. I have a strange feeling that a client asked you for the poc of an app. Learn more about the elements of a poc and get access to free proof ofconc ept templates for the cio in. This recording is a voiceover of my article about proof of conc ept in it and mobile app development what it is and when it is needed. In other words, it shows whether the software product or its separate function is suitable for solving a particular business problem. A proof of concept is research that aims to validate an idea, strategy, approach or solution.
In the software industry, poc is a demonstration with the aim of verifying that the idea has practical potential. A template to help you conduct an objective and rational analysis of the strengths and weaknesses of a proposed project. Enact proof of concept no limitations infinityqs infinityqs. Nov 25, 2019 the proof is a complete satisfaction of those functions that need to be realized. The proof of conc ept usually is kept incomplete and small for cost and time efficiency goals. Gather all of the information needed for a successful proof of concept project in one place. Once a vendor is satisfied, a prototype is developed which. In this guide to creating a proof of concept for migration. You apply that concept to a single work process within your organization. However, to demonstrate proof of concept, a use case scenario is briefly. Proof of conc ept is a general approach that involves testing a certain assumption in order to obtain confirmation that the idea is feasible, viable and applicable in practice. How to create a proof of concept poc for any software. Reasons to use proof of conc ept by software developers early development cycle. And stakeholders usually dont want to spend time on something that is not even going to be included in the final product.
Undertake a proof of concept process business queensland. The software is a commercial item, as that term is defined in 48 c. This typically involves a demonstration that explores viability, issues, risks and alternatives at a cursory level. An example of a successful proof of concept etl expert data. What is the proof of concept in software product development. Theyre often free to the client, except for whatever supportive resources the team needs to perform the task at hand, and are often short in duration. This article describes the most common steps that enterprises need to complete to ensure a successful proof of concept. A proof of conc ept poc demonstration is the process by which a company tests out the veracity and achievability of a proposed task or process. Reasons to use proof of concept by software developers early development cycle.
For developers of data migration software, it is not only the best way of illustrating features, functions and benefits, but also ensures that the end product matches the clients expectations. You can just do a onetoone person chat to demonstrare and give the apk to that. The primary objective of this phase is to evaluate the viability of a clipper solution. Depending on the industry, proof of concept may be different. A proof of conc ept can generally be used in early development cycle of a. May 10, 2018 proof of concept is a general approach that involves testing a certain assumption in order to obtain confirmation that the idea is feasible, viable and applicable in practice. Proof of concept poc is documented evidence that a potential product or service can be successful. Forbes takes privacy seriously and is committed to transparency. The proof is a complete satisfaction of those functions that need to be realized.
You can try our feasibility study template attached above. Having access to the right tools can help get the job done right, regardless of scale. Introduction in software development, a proof of conc ept can be a vital tool to demonstrate the software s. Jan, 2018 a proof of concept poc is a small exercise to test the design idea or assumption.
A proof of concept in the context of software development comes to be the validation of a functional or nonfunctional aspect of an information system or part of it, either by the technical area or by the user area we could say, for example, that acceptance tests are a specific type of proof of concept. An effective proof of conc ept poc bridges the gap between expectations and reality. A proof of concept poc is a small exercise to test the product idea or assumption. An example of a successful proof of concept share on facebook share on twitter share on linkedin in software development, a proof of concept can be a vital tool to demonstrate the softwares capabilities and its fit with the clients requirements.
A proofofconcept really needs to be a partnership between the prospective customer and the vendor in order to be a success. An effective proof of concept poc bridges the gap between expectations and reality. I have a client that wants to launch a proof of concept for the travel software for corporates. An example of a successful proof of conc ept share on facebook share on twitter share on linkedin in software development, a proof of concept can be a vital tool to demonstrate the software s capabilities and its fit with the clients requirements. The preparation of this document followed an onsite technical investigation of the xyz environment, the current aaa, and requirements for the replacement system. Proof of conc ept poc is documented evidence that a potential product or service can be successful. Has solution languages, tools and applications been determined e.
For example, in software development it speaks to processes with different objects and participant roles. The proof of concept is a subset of the final integration representing a fraction of the total size of the final integration. Use this template to outline the processes that each shortlisted technology will disrupt, a list of key stakeholders, the projects scope, objectives, key success factors, and a resource estimation. A complete guide for proof of concept in software development. Conducting a proof of concept will quickly demonstrate the benefits of implementing enact within your organization and get your deployment started on the right track. We will never share your email address with third parties without your permission.
It is a method by which a concept, which is abstract, can. A lot of freelance developers face this questioncan you build a proof of concept and we can decid. The proof of concept usually is kept incomplete and small for cost and time efficiency goals. Proof of concept poc proof of concept is a process to prove a solution works and theres a practical application for it. Using proof of concepts pocs to develop new software products. Proof of concept in software development is a controversial topic.
Know the difference between proof of concept and prototype. In business, startups are using a poc to determine if a product is financially viable. This is by far the most trickiest thing which companies clients ask for. Popfoam is an injection molded eva foam that can be a game changer in product development.
Building the proof of concept demo and managing expectations. The person that came up with a software idea is usually convinced of its relevance. What is the difference between proof of concept and prototype. In software development, a proof of concept can be a vital tool to demonstrate the software s capabilities and its fit with the clients requirements. To find answers, lets break down the proof of concept clause first and then pick up each item. Poc in software development describes distinct processes with different objectives and participant roles. A proof of conc ept poc is a small exercise to test the design idea or assumption. May 18, 2017 this recording is a voiceover of my article about proof of concept in it and mobile app development what it is and when it is needed. How to create a proof of concept your clients will love. This process is designed to determine whether a software idea can be built in the real world, what technologies should be used in development, and whether the. A proof of conc ept pilot project is an opportunity to demonstrate the capabilities of electronic records management erm software on a small area and in a controlled manner. A wellplanned and executed proof of concept will help you to learn the software, build a strong starting point for. The main purpose of developing a poc is to demonstrate the functionality and to verify a certain concept or.
A proof of concept in the context of software development comes to be the validation of a functional or nonfunctional aspect of an information system or part of it, either by the technical area or by the user area. Nov 16, 2016 use this template to outline the processes that each shortlisted technology will disrupt, a list of key stakeholders, the projects scope, objectives, key success factors, and a resource estimation. Apr 03, 2015 the proof of concept is usually a process of verification if certain ideas or methods are viable. You dont want to guess what these issues are or assume you know without actually talking to a representative sample of people in the group. Jun, 2019 proof of concept in software development can represent not just one, but a couple of different processes that all have their own separate objectives. How to create a proof of concept in 2020 the blueprint. For example, in software development it speaks to processes with. In software development, for example, a proof of concept would show whether an idea is feasible from a technology standpoint. For example, a working concept of an electrical device may be constructed using a breadboard. It is a part of the series about every stage of the. I have a client that wants to launch a proof of conc ept for the travel software for corporates. However, to demonstrate proof of conc ept, a use case scenario is briefly. Successful enact deployments begin with a proof of concept.
We could say, for example, that acceptance tests are a specific type of proof of concept. How important a factor is the culture of the vendors you work with when making buying decisions. We are now ready to start building a proof of concept or poc of our dashboard. In software development, a proof of concept can be a vital tool to demonstrate the softwares capabilities and its fit with the clients requirements. The proof of concept example that changed the modern world.
Proof of concept short films are also used in filmmaking to explore the possibility of using new untested techniques that are particularly challenging or expensive. It is a method by which a concept, which is abstract, can be realistic. A proof of concept can generally be used in early development cycle of a. Proof of concept for bhubaneswar city wifi implementation 7th april 2015. Thus, it helps reduce unnecessary risks and keeps the project on track. What is proof of concept poc in software development. Agile investment proof of concept poc checklist tech. Feb 28, 2019 a proof of concept, or poc, demonstrates the feasibility of an idea, helps identify gaps between the vision and proposed deliverables, and serves as a vehicle to get stakeholder buyin. The development of almost all the software products starts with a. Pwc blockchain proof of concept in wholesale insurance duration. Coming up next is a reallife example of how a proof of concept can create a new industry. Proof of concept or proof of principle is a realization of a certain method or idea in order to.
The proof of conc ept is usually a process of verification if certain ideas or methods are viable. A patent application often requires a demonstration of functionality prior to being filed. Sep 27, 2017 for example, thermoplastics and glass are typical product materials, but they arent the only options. How to create a successful proof of concept etl expert. A pilot project is an excellent risk mitigation strategy for an agency planning to implement a erm system. Worthwhile innovation how to build a technology proof of. How to run a successful proof of concept lessons from hubspot. This approach makes it easier to hire developers for a startup in the future. How to pull off a successful proof of concept computerworld. Lets say they ask for a poc then you could build the real app using a jabber xmpp client library and show a rudimentary app that shows how chat works. In other words, it shows whether the software product or its separate function is suitable for. Deliver a proof of concept azure devtest labs microsoft docs.
Tableau deep dives are a loose collection of miniseries designed to give you an indepth look into various features of tableau software. In order to confirm the concept in software development, it is necessary to determine the main tasks and perform the following steps. Aug 07, 2019 coming up next is a reallife example of how a proof of concept can create a new industry. Following this, one can then assume that a proof of concept proposal is a test of effectiveness. While proof of concept has several applications in different fields ranging from marketing to medicine, when it comes to software development, were talking about a specific process. An example of a successful proof of concept etl expert. This ultimately led to the failure of the proof of concept. A proof of concept poc is a demonstration to verify that certain concepts or theories have the potential for realworld application.
353 1277 57 1611 1592 1458 1449 1112 892 959 979 56 819 769 1254 1090 1608 1128 492 1024 1443 637 1444 727 209 419 527 967 796 1472 481 1190 738 1006 226